Understanding the Evolution of Sports Simulation

Historically, sports simulation games were constrained by limited graphics, rudimentary physics, and simplified gameplay mechanics. Titles like FIFA and NBA 2K set high standards for realism, but often lacked the ability to customize or innovate beyond predefined frameworks. The advent of high-performance hardware and advanced graphics engines, particularly in the last decade, has propelled development toward hyper-realistic environments where player movements, environmental physics, and strategic AI resemble actual sports more closely than ever before.
